The Endocrine Program: Hormonal Harmony

At the helm from the endocrine method are glands that make and secrete hormones, chemical messengers that travel through the bloodstream to focus on cells or organs, eliciting specific responses. These glands consist of the pituitary, thyroid, adrenal, pancreas, and gonads, Just about every participating in an important job in regulating several physiological procedures like metabolism, advancement, copy, and anxiety reaction.

Among the defining functions of your endocrine technique is its mode of communication, that's characterised by the release of hormones in the bloodstream for widespread distribution through the entire human body. Hormones act on target cells with unique receptor molecules, triggering mobile responses that modulate physiological functions more than a more extended interval as compared to the immediate signaling of your nervous technique.

The endocrine process's regulation is finely tuned, with suggestions mechanisms making sure the upkeep of hormonal balance and homeostasis. By way of example, the hypothalamus, a structure within the Mind, displays hormonal concentrations and secretes releasing or inhibiting hormones to regulate the pituitary gland's hormone secretion, orchestrating a delicate hormonal symphony.

The Nervous Method: Electric Impulses and Speedy Responses

In distinction to your endocrine technique's chemical interaction, the nervous system operates via electrical impulses and neurotransmitters to convey information and facts swiftly in between cells. Comprising the brain, spinal wire, and peripheral nerves, the anxious system serves as your body's command center, integrating sensory input, processing information, and coordinating motor responses.

The nervous process is split in the central nervous procedure (CNS), consisting of the brain and spinal wire, and the peripheral anxious technique (PNS), comprising nerves that extend all over the physique. Sensory neurons transmit alerts from sensory receptors to the CNS, where interneurons course of action and integrate the knowledge. Motor neurons then convey indicators in the CNS to muscles and glands, eliciting appropriate responses.

Among the list of exceptional characteristics in the nervous technique is its capability to elicit immediate, specific, and coordinated responses to stimuli. Reflex arcs, for instance, empower automatic responses to stimuli with out aware assumed, exemplified by the short withdrawal of a hand from the sizzling surface area. Also, the nervous method performs a crucial function in greater cognitive features for example memory, Discovering, and conclusion-building, contributing to our sophisticated behaviors and activities.

Interplay and Integration

When the endocrine and nervous devices function by way of distinct mechanisms, They may be intricately interconnected, collaborating to control many physiological processes and retain homeostasis. The hypothalamus serves for a crucial link among The 2 systems, integrating neural and hormonal indicators to coordinate responses to interior and external stimuli.

For instance, the hypothalamus regulates overall body temperature by getting sensory input about temperature variations and initiating appropriate responses via the two neural and hormonal pathways. In moments of pressure, the hypothalamus activates the release of anxiety hormones including cortisol from the adrenal glands, orchestrating your body's struggle-or-flight response alongside the sympathetic division in the autonomic nervous process.

Additionally, hormones can influence neural action, and neurotransmitters can modulate hormonal secretion, highlighting the dynamic interplay between the endocrine and nervous systems. As an illustration, the hormone oxytocin, released throughout childbirth and breastfeeding, also functions like a neurotransmitter from the brain, influencing social bonding and maternal conduct.
